The Ravaging Effects of Substance Abuse
Drug addiction, a relentless and insidious disease, leaves a trail of devastation in its wake. Families are torn apart, relationships crumble, and the very fabric of lives is frayed by this pervasive problem. The human cost is immeasurable, with countless individuals trapped in a vicious cycle of dependence and despair.
The ripple effects of addiction are profound and far-reaching. The economic burden is staggering, with lost productivity, healthcare costs, and criminal justice expenditures reaching astronomical heights. Moreover, the social consequences are tragic, as communities grapple with increased crime, homelessness, and a breakdown of trust.
Beyond the High: Understanding the Science of Addiction
Addiction manifests as a complex disease, deeply rooted in our brain's reward circuitry. It transcends simple decisions, involving profound alterations in how we interpret stimuli and manage our reactions. This overwhelming grip stems from the way drugs interfere neurochemical pathways, hijacking the brain's natural balance. Understanding these processes is crucial to developing effective treatments and ultimately breaking the cycle of addiction.
